Misted panes

Double glazing is an extremely efficient way to shield your home from elements outside. Two panes are separated by a spacer and then sealed to create an airtight piece. The gap is filled with either dehydrated air or an inert gas, and secondary and primary seals are used to prevent condensation and leaks. However, problems can arise, especially if the gas is lost and the windows become open to moisture intrusion. This is when your double glazing is regarded as'misty'.

The windows can be flooded with moisture when the outside air warms up faster than inside glass and attains its "dew point" (ie. when water vapour begins to form. When the air inside double glazing becomes saturated with moisture, it begins to condense on the colder pane of glass.

There are a number of reasons for upvc windows near me that are misty, which include ageing and the natural degradation of window seals. Regular cleaning using harsh chemicals or oil-based products may be the reason. The solvents in these products degrade the seals, allowing moisture to be able to seep through. Draughts

Draughts are those shivery breezes of cold air that can pass through the gaps of doors and windows. They can be found at the bottom of the door or through other areas of the frame These cold air draughts can cost you money and make you feel uncomfortable. There are solutions to stop draughts and they're often very simple. A majority of them can be completed by a competent DIYer without needing carpenters.

There are a myriad of ways to prevent draughts from happening, such as fitting a double-sided draught excluder to the base of your door. This is more efficient than a standard door snake and will save you money. You can also fit brush strips as well as foam weather seals and rubber draught excluders on your window frames. These are usually self-adhesive and come in a variety of thicknesses. A quick online search will show a variety of products available and some are even reuseable.

You can also install seals or draught excluders at the top of your door, where they can prevent warm air from entering and cold air from entering. These are easy to put in, and can be purchased at less than PS10 at DIY stores or online.

Another quick and easy solution is to apply silicone or caulk sealant to the area between the door and the frame. It is important to pay attention to the edges and bottom of the door. If you're installing them yourself, you should ensure that the silicon or caulk dries properly to provide an effective seal.

Thermal stress is a common reason for double glazing cracks. The term "thermal stress" refers to the fact that extreme temperature changes cause the windows expansion and contraction to occur at different rates. This causes them to crack. This can be caused by things like turning on the heating or Double Glazing Repairs Near Me opening the door.
